What is the Salt Trick for Men?
Alright, let’s get straight to the point. The salt trick for men is essentially a practice where individuals consume saltwater in specific amounts to achieve certain health or wellness benefits. Some people swear by it as a way to detoxify the body, improve digestion, and even boost energy levels. But here’s the thing—there’s more to it than just chugging a glass of salty water.
In its simplest form, the salt trick involves mixing unrefined sea salt or Himalayan pink salt with water and drinking it on an empty stomach. Proponents claim that this combination can help cleanse the digestive system, balance electrolytes, and even enhance overall well-being. But does it live up to the hype? We’ll get into that later.

Risks and Concerns
Is the Salt Trick Safe?
While the salt trick has its benefits, it’s not without risks. Consuming too much salt can lead to dehydration, increased blood pressure, and even kidney damage over time. This is especially important for men with pre-existing health conditions like hypertension or kidney disease. Always consult with a healthcare professional before trying any new health trend.
Additionally, some people may experience side effects like nausea, vomiting, or diarrhea if they consume too much saltwater. So, if you’re new to the salt trick, start small and gradually increase the amount as your body adjusts. And remember, moderation is key.
